A friend of mine is on a pre-med track. He's been assigned to research Religious, spcefically denominational, views of stem cell research. We found data on the topic from a variety of Abramic groups, including but not limited to: UUs, Witnesses, Roman Catholics, Reform Jews, Consevative Jews, Muslims, and and many other groups. One Abrahamic group we found no info on the topic for was the Religious Society of Friends.

So, if you be Friend, Buddhist, what-have-you, does your religious denomination/path have a position on stem cells and stem cell research? Please identify the denomination/path and provide references when possible. Thank you.

It's pretty damn hard to generalize about Friends, because we have a ton of internal theological differences due to several 19th century schisms; at this point, Quakerism is three, even four, different religions that share a common name. We also practice congregation-level discernment, so different groups could discern different positions.
